图片转换器

热门 🔥

在PNG、JPG、WEBP、SVG等格式之间转换图片

图像工具

如何使用 图片转换器

  1. 1将图片拖放到上传区域,或点击浏览选择文件
  2. 2选择所需的输出格式(PNG、JPG、WEBP、SVG或Base64)
  3. 3可选择调整质量、尺寸或旋转角度
  4. 4点击【转换图片】等待结果预览
  5. 5点击【下载】保存转换后的文件

关于 图片转换器

图片转换器可在浏览器中直接转换所有主流图片格式,无需上传、无需服务器、无需账号。

支持PNG、JPG、WEBP、SVG和Base64之间的即时转换,支持拖放上传、实时预览,以及转换前的调整大小和旋转选项。

图片转换器的主要功能

  • 在PNG、JPG、WEBP、SVG和Base64之间转换
  • 支持拖放或点击浏览上传图片
  • 实时并排预览原始图片和转换后图片
  • JPG和WEBP输出的可调质量滑块
  • 可选的宽高调整,带长宽比锁定
  • 转换前支持90°旋转
  • 下载转换文件或将Base64复制到剪贴板
  • 完全客户端处理——无需上传,无需账户

支持的格式

输入格式

PNGJPG / JPEGWEBPGIFBMPSVG

输出格式

PNGJPG / JPEGWEBPSVG (vectorized)Base64 Data URI

SVG output is produced via raster-to-vector tracing (imagetracerjs) and works best on simple images or logos.

示例

将PNG截图转换为WEBP用于网页

WEBP比PNG小25-35%,质量相当——非常适合加快页面加载速度。

输入

screenshot.png (1920×1080, 450 KB)

输出

screenshot.webp (1920×1080, ~290 KB at 85% quality)

将JPG照片转换为Base64用于内联HTML

直接在HTML中嵌入小图片,无需单独的HTTP请求。

输入

logo.jpg (48×48, 3 KB)

输出

data:image/jpeg;base64,/9j/4AAQSkZJRgAB...

常见使用场景

  • 将PNG设计稿转换为JPG以加快网站加载速度
  • 将旧版JPG/PNG资源转换为WEBP以适配现代浏览器
  • 生成Base64数据URI用于电子邮件内嵌图片
  • 将简单logo矢量化为SVG以实现分辨率独立显示
  • 将产品图片调整为电商平台标准尺寸
  • 将GIF转换为WEBP以减少动画文件大小

故障排除

SVG输出过于简化或呈块状

解决方案

SVG转换将光栅像素追踪为矢量形状,最适合简单logo和平面插图。照片转换效果不佳,请改用PNG或WEBP。

转换后的JPG有明显压缩伪影

解决方案

提高质量滑块(建议85-90%)。较低的质量值会减小文件大小,但会在渐变和文字部分引入块状伪影。

GIF动画在转换后丢失

解决方案

此工具仅转换GIF的第一帧。动画GIF文件请使用专用GIF工具。

转换后图片旋转方向不正确

解决方案

JPEG文件在EXIF元数据中存储方向信息。下载前请使用旋转控件纠正方向。

常见问题

支持哪些图片格式?

输入:PNG、JPG、WEBP、GIF、BMP、SVG。输出:PNG、JPG、WEBP、SVG、Base64。

我的图片会上传到服务器吗?

不会。所有处理都在您的浏览器中完成,您的图片永远不会离开您的设备。

转换时可以调整图片大小吗?

可以。在点击转换前,在设置面板中输入目标宽度和高度即可。

什么是Base64输出?

Base64将您的图片编码为文本字符串,可直接嵌入HTML/CSS中或通过JSON传输。

为什么要用WEBP而不是JPG或PNG?

WEBP比JPG和PNG提供更好的压缩。它支持透明度(如PNG)和有损压缩(如JPG),通常生成小25-35%的文件。

文件大小有限制吗?

没有服务器端大小限制。实际限制取决于您的浏览器内存。现代设备上最大20-30 MB的图片通常运行良好。

我可以批量转换多张图片吗?

目前该工具一次处理一张图片。如需批量转换,您可以逐个转换并分别下载。

转换后的图片会失去质量吗?

转换为PNG是无损的。转换为JPG或WEBP使用有损压缩——将质量设置为90%以上以尽量减少可见的质量损失。